Faith has shared the stage with some of country music’s most talented Artists such as Gretchen Wilson, Easton Corbin, Dustin Lynch, Rodney Crowell, Sunny Landreth, E.G. Kight and the Sapphire Uppity Blues Women.  She shared the bill at the 2012 Georgia Throwdown Music Festival with Big and Rich, Cowboy Troy, Lynard Skynard, Drive By Truckers, Drivin and Cryin, Colt Ford and the Lacs.

Nominated as Entertainer of the Year and Female Vocalist of the year of the 2018 Josie Awards and  a five-time nominee for the Georgia Music Awards Female Vocalist of the year and six-time nominee for the Ga Country Awards.

 

 In Feb 2012 Faith won the Georgia Music Awards as Female Country Vocalist of the year.  She has been nominated for the same award every year after.

Her self-debuted album titled "My Sins" in 2011 received airplay on terrestrial and online radio stations in 33 different countries.  She is currently Living in Nashville and Working on her second Album.   

Faith Jackson grew up in South Georgia, raised in a home where music was as prominent as the Georgia heat.  As a young girl, she was accustomed to gospel music and family singing nights.  Faith spent some time out west as an adult and experienced some heartache with the loss of a child.  It was during her darkest moments that she would realize that her healing power was in the lyrics of every song she sang. She would soon move back to Georgia and pursue her career as a Vocalist and songwriter and keep a promise made to her grandfather before his passing.
